Jimmy Lai , China 's best-known political prisoner, is fighting for his life in a Hong Kong courtroom.

Julian Zelizer : Lai is a 77-year-old British citizen who ran the most outspoken pro-democracy newspaper in Hong Kong .

Lai 's rags-to-riches tale of success mirrors the territory’s rise and the loss of its freedoms, Zelizer says.

He says it's in China 's interest to let Lai go, if only to ease pressure on Hong Kong and ease the pressure on the city.

Lai has fought for freedom and he deserves our support, says Mark Clifford .

Clifford: It's time to bring him home to his family.

Clifford is author of “ The Troublemaker: How Jimmy Lai Became a Billionaire , Hong Kong ’s Greatest Dissident’.
